How an Erb's Palsy Lawsuit Can Ease Financial Burdens

Parents of children suffering from the condition Erb's palsy have to pay huge medical expenses throughout the course of their child's life. A successful brachial-plexus lawsuit could help ease financial burdens.

The legal process to file a lawsuit against erb's paralysis is complicated and requires the assistance of a skilled malpractice lawyer in Arizona. Each case is unique however the majority follow the same pattern.

Medical Records

If a lawyer is investigating an Erb's palsy lawsuit, they first look over all medical records. These records are used to determine the amount a client might receive in compensation. This money can be used to cover the current and future medical expenses for surgeries, physical therapy, and other treatments related to the child's injury.

A lawyer will also consider the potential economic loss that could occur due to the injuries sustained by their child. This could include lost wages, costs for caregiving and other costs. A seasoned malpractice attorney will be able to estimate the damages that could be incurred by the client.

Erb's palsy happens when the brachial plexus nerves get stretched or damaged during labor. It's one of the most common birth injuries, and is often prevented. Medical negligence can be a charge against doctors who fail to adhere to accepted standards of care when they deliver an infant. This type of malpractice includes the failure to perform C-sections or pulling too hard on shoulders or head, and the improper use of tools like forceps.

Interviews with Experts

The brachial nerve plexus is a set of nerves that control movement of the arm. Erb's spalsy can occur by pulling the neck, arm or shoulder too excessively. The injury can impact a newborn's life quality, because they may not be able to participate in certain sports or do everyday activities like buttoning a shirt.

Medical negligence during childbirth is responsible for the vast majority of cases of Erb's Palsy. Doctors who choose the wrong kind of delivery tool or use too excessive force during vaginal or c-section birth could stretch or tear the baby's brachial tubes, leading to injury.

Based on the circumstances of your particular case, you may be entitled to compensation for past and future medical expenses arising from the injury. Additionally, you can claim damages for lost wages as well as other economic losses. You can also seek compensation for pain and suffering. It is crucial to select a lawyer with experience handling birth trauma cases. The attorney will ensure that your claim is fully covered by all of the compensation you're entitled to.

Gathering Evidence

A successful Erb's palsy lawsuit could result in compensation for the costs of medical expenses, future treatment needs, and other damages. Although no amount of money can compensate the costs of an injury to a child, holding medical professionals accountable and winning compensation for families can help them get back some control over their lives.

During this stage of the litigation, you lawyer will work with experts to review medical records and determine if negligence was the cause of the injury. It may be necessary to obtain other documents, witness depositions and many more.

If lawyers have enough evidence to show that a doctor was negligent, they will typically attempt to negotiate a settlement out of the court. This will allow families to receive compensation quicker and reduces the chance of a verdict from a trial being overturned by appeal. If a settlement is not reached your lawyer will prepare you for the possibility of a trial. In a trial an impartial jury or judge will hear both sides' arguments and decide if the healthcare professional acted in a reasonable manner under the circumstances.

Trial

The brachial plexus is a group of nerves that run from the spine to the shoulder and arms. If medical professionals pull an infant too hard during delivery this can cause damage to the nerves and cause Erb's palsy. Families could be awarded compensation for medical treatment and other expenses if they win a lawsuit.

The first step is to schedule a consultation with an Erb's palsy lawyer and determine whether your child's injuries were caused by medical negligence during the birth. Your lawyer will examine the medical records of your child and other evidence in order to determine if malpractice was to blame for their injuries.

After you and your legal team agree that the malpractice was at fault then they will submit a complaint to the court. The defendants have 30 calendar days to respond. In this time, both legal teams will gather more evidence in support of their sides which could include expert reports as well as personal testimonies from witnesses.

Then, both legal teams will try to reach a settlement. If the two sides are unable to reach a settlement the case will be tried before the jury and judge.
